Good luck sending 60kg to Aus ! I had some freak in Russia after a pair of minty black ones I have but the £400 freight quote put him off.


Looking at that picture, apart from the slight discolouration, what is the problem with your leather ? If it is not badly cracked, you are much better off getting it 'fed' and recoloured locally.

Any used covers you buy in the UK will have probably been 'Connolised ' already and the chance of them matching your other seat are zilch.

E34 interiors along with most other E34 parts are worth foook all here. I have two really nice undamaged E34 black leather sport complete interiors for sale at £275 a pop and all I am getting are council freaks annoying me and wanting to talk about their £200 bridge dodgers :(

What is a really nice black* leather sport trim for an E34 worth in Aus ? I have a frein in Perth who runs a BMW repair/ parts shop and I am trying to talk him into buying lots of frag (my) and shipping a container load out there.

*In the Uk , black interiors are far more sought after and hence more valuable than all other colours, this applies to all BMWs and most other makes.
